Expertise
A mesothelioma attorney knows the laws of your state and the unique facts in each case. They can help you to understand your options and seek compensation from those responsible. The asbestos producers and companies that exposed you to the deadly substance could be the ones to blame.
Asbestos is a naturally occurring but toxic mineral that was used for many years as insulation, fire retardant, and other construction products. Due to its cheap cost and durable properties it was utilized in various industries. Workers who handled asbestos or installed it were exposed harmful substance. This resulted in mesothelioma developing, among other health problems.
Mesothelioma may have a long delay in development, meaning the condition may take years to appear. It is difficult for victims to determine the place they were exposed. Many of the asbestos-producing companies have been shut down and those still operating are often not able to access records to review. Firms that specialize in mesothelioma lawsuits have access to databases of former employers as well as their products and their products.
The mesothelioma lawsuits lawyers can use these resources to conduct thorough investigations and locate evidence. They are also familiar with the federal asbestos regulations and New York state statutes that govern mesothelioma lawsuits.
They can also determine if you qualify for asbestos trust funds that could provide financial aid to treat your illness or pay for lost wages. In addition, a mesothelioma lawyer can assist you in seeking wrongful death damages if a loved one has passed away due to m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related illness. Asbestos sufferers can get a substantial award for the financial loss they suffered. It is essential to choose an attorney for mesothelioma who has years of experience.
